    Removing old showerhead
    I have been trying to remove my old shower head (using two wrenches, etc) but it isn't budging. What else can I do?

    Take the whole assembly out. Put your pipe wrench on the chrome shower arm and see if it unscrews counterclockwise. The shower screws into a drop eared ell just inside the wall, (see image) and once they are out go to a hardware store and replace both the chrome arm and the shower head. Don't forget to wrap the threads with Teflon Tape. Good luck, Tom
